- The distance between Tamanrasset, Algeria and Birjand, Iran is approximately 5,347 km or 3,323 mi.
- To reach Tamanrasset in this distance one would set out from Birjand bearing 272.3° or W and follow the great circles arc to approach Tamanrasset bearing 245.6° or WSW .
- Tamanrasset has a subtropical hot desert climate (BWh) whereas Birjand has a mid-latitude cool desert climate (BWk).
- Tamanrasset is in or near the subtropical desert biome whereas Birjand is in or near the warm temperate desert scrub biome.
- The annual average temperature is 4.7 °C (8.5°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 8.7 °C (15.7°F) less in Tamanrasset.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ic as opposed to subcontinental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 126 mm (5 in) less which is equivalent to 126 l/m² (3.09 US gal/ft²) or 1,260,000 l/ha (134,702 US gal/ac) less. About 1/4 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 9.9° higher in Tamanrasset than in Birjand.
- Relative humidity levels are 13% lower.
- The mean dew point temperature is 1°C (1.8°F) lower.
